AC Mobility-led BYD Cars Philippines makes its entry into the mid-size MPV market with the launch of the all-new BYD eMAX 9 DM-i, with a public unveiling event held on opening day of the 13th Philippine Electric Vehicle Summit. This comes just a month after launching the plug-in hybrid (PHEV) version of their flagship SUV, the Tang. Serving as the brand’s flagship seven-seater van this time, the eMAX 9 also benefits from the brand’s Super DM-i powertrain, along with countless amenities and features.

The vehicle showcases BYD’s distinctive Dragon Face design language, complemented by signature LED lighting and 18-inch alloy wheels. Inside, the eMAX 9 features a pair of captain seats on the second row. In the Premium version, both captain seats are power-adjustable with lumbar support, headrest with side wings, and a power-adjustable leg rest. The Advanced variant also comes with captain seats, but they are only manually adjustable. The third row comes with seating for three passengers and can be split-folded 60:40. The Premium variant’s third row benefits from power-adjustment for folding, while the Advanced is only manual-adjustment. For extra pampering, the driver and second-row captain seats are ventilated and also come with a massage function for the Premium version. The Advanced, on the other hand, only gets a ventilated function for the driver’s seat.
Other features include full leather upholstery, a three-zone climate control system, an 8 or 12-speaker audio system (depending on the variant), a power sunroof, a 50W wireless charger, smart keyless entry, tray tables for the second row, a power tailgate, a 360-degree camera system, front & rear parking sensors, and a host of USB and Type-C charging ports. Infotainment comes in the form of a 15.6-inch touchscreen infotainment system. It supports both wireless Android Auto & Apple CarPlay, and comes with BYD Cloud Services, over-the-air (OTA) updating, intelligent voice assistant, and 4G connectivity.

The core of the eMAX 9 DM-i’s performance is BYD’s cutting-edge Super DM-i Technology. This hybrid system pairs a high-power electric motor with a 1.5-liter turbocharged generator, delivering a total system output of 271 PS and 315 Nm of torque. This setup allows the MPV to accelerate from 0 to 100 km/h in a swift 8.5 seconds. The Premium variant is equipped with a 36.6 kWh battery, providing up to 170 km of pure-electric range, while the Advanced model features a 20.4 kWh battery for 95 km of electric driving. Crucially, both variants achieve a combined range exceeding 945 km, with the Premium reaching up to 1,000 km.

This extended range was recently validated in an Automobile Association of the Philippines (AAP)-certified efficiency run. A premium variant of the eMAX 9 DM-i covered a total of 1,261.2 km—on a single full tank and one full battery charge—during a trip across Northern Luzon, surpassing the estimated range. The vehicle supports up to 7 kW AC and 73 kW DC fast charging, allowing the battery to charge from 30% to 80% in under 20 minutes using a DC fast charger. Furthermore, the eMAX 9 DM-i includes Vehicle-to-Load (V2L) technology, turning the MPV into a mobile power source for various external devices.
Safety-wise, the BYD eMAX 9 DM-i is available with the brand’s DiPilot suite of advanced driver assistance systems (ADAS), which is standard on the Premium variant. This gives it a host of intelligent driver aids like adaptive cruise control, forward collision warning with automatic emergency braking, rear collision warning with rear-cross traffic alert, intelligent high beams, lane departure assist, blind-spot detection, and emergency lane-keeping assist. The Premium variant is further enhanced with the DiSus-C intelligent damping suspension system.

The BYD eMAX 9 DM-i is available in three colours: Cosmos Black, Deep Sea Blue, and Aurora White. The Advanced variant is priced at P2,678,000 while the top-tier Premium model retails for P2,998,000. Both are supported by a comprehensive warranty package, including 8 years or 160,000 km for the Blade Battery and drive unit, and 6 years or 150,000 km for the vehicle itself.
